Treasurer to join our Board of Trustees as we seek to expand our facilities and range of activities of our Men's Shed

SLaMS is a small (currently <£25K annual turnover) charity, See our Annual Reports on The Charity Commission website for details of what we do.


We are now looking for a new Treasurer/Trustee to join our board of trustees as we move forward with our plans to expand our facilities and activities in Bridgwater, ensuring that the Shed is sustainable and enduring .as we reach out to more people at risk of social isolation


In addition to the usual duties of a Treasurer, you will make an impact through your contributions at Board level and in day-to-day dealing with our Shed members. This is both a strategic and a hands-on role, as we encourage all our trustees to engage with members in Shed activities. You will gain much from interaction with a diverse group of people, and your involvement at both strategic and operational levels will make a difference to the lives of those who attend.
